Birds galore If you like birds, you’ll love Werakata. The abundance of ironbark and spotted gum, which flower in winter, attracts the threatened swift parrot and regent honeyeater.
The Park is located at Lovedale and about 19 km (21 mins) east of Cypress Lakes. It contains walking tracks, cycling, picnics, bird watching and spring wildflowers. Highlights: Astills picnic area, Cycle along Deadmans mountain bike loop or Astills trail (flat and easy). Bring binoculars and a camera and spot the swift parrot, regent honeyeaters and several species of robin.
